Ondo State Governor Announces Retirement, Appointment in Civil Service

1 Mins read

Honorable Lucky Orimisan Aiyedatiwa, Governor of Ondo State, has sanctioned the retirement of Mr. Kayode Ogundele, the State’s Head of Service, effective immediately.

Simultaneously, the Governor has given his nod to the appointment of Mr. Bayo Philip as the Acting Head of Service, effective immediately.

Governor Aiyedatiwa extends his gratitude to Mr. Kayode Ogundele for his dedicated service to the State, and extends his best wishes for success in all future endeavors.
